I'm a Pied Piper!

I grew up in a household with dogs, cats and parrots (in other words - a zoo!) and went on to show toy dogs and start a rescue group for puppy mill dogs. My rescue work requires a deep understanding of canine psychology and patience to facilitate the rehabilitation process for dogs who have never known caring human touch or experienced all the "scary" things (the hustle and bustle of city life, loud noises, young children, etc.) their new world offers. I also worked for a suburban pet sitting agency for ten years before deciding to strike out on my own. While working at the agency, I garnered a reputation for being the best working with more challenging pets and those who have special needs. I will love your pet as my own and do everything in my power to keep him or her safe, happy and healthy. I also provide transportation services to the vet, doggy daycare, and groomer.

I love all breeds. For those with sighthounds, I am your woman! Sighthounds have unique personalities and extra care needs to be taken to ensure their safety. I am owned by several Italian Greyhounds and two whippets so I understand their desire to chase, their athleticism and the need to give them the opportunity to exercise while ensuring they have no opportunities to get loose or injure themselves.
